No genes which increase intelligence have been found on the Y chromosome, but there are some Y-chromosome genes which are expressed in the brain. These may cause brain problems when they malfunction. In particular, some versions of the Y chromosome appear to be associated with increased aggression and alcoholism, and certain genes may influence diseases that are more common in males, such as ADHD, addiction and autism. Some studies suggest that the duplication of Y is associated with ADHD and autism.
